Lancing Family Fun Day

A BONNY baby show is among the activities planned for Lancing Family Fun Day on Saturday.

The event is being organised on Lancing Beach Green, from 10.30am to 4pm, by Lancing Parish Council in association with Lancing and Sompting Lions Club.

The baby show will be judged at 1.30pm, followed by a children’s fancy dress competition at 3pm.

There is also a teddy bears’ picnic from 2pm to 4pm, fun dog show at 2.30pm and Punch and Judy from 2pm to 4pm.

Special guests throughout the day will include Worthing town crier Bob Smytherman, East Worthing and Shoreham MP Tim Loughton and Shoreham Herald columnist Mike Mendoza.

Music includes the youth marching band from the Nautical Training Corps, the Band of TS Intrepid, plus the Shoreham Allstars and James Watt Disco. Entertainment also includes Coles Fun Fair, side shows and stalls.

Ann Bridges, Adur district councillor for Widewater Ward and vice-chairman of Adur District Council, said the fun day would have lots on offer for people of all ages.
